Baron In The Trees (2015)

The Baron in the Trees is a short narrative film about a pair of identical twins: one of them is playing a role in a children’s theater and the other one is a spectator of theshow. The identical appearances and different behaviors create a motif for the film. Along with Anahita’s previous short films When the Kid was a Kid and Needle, The Baron in the Trees will be the last piece to a trilogy of short films with young protagonists. Growth, gender-identity and family dynamics are the main themes of this trio.
